Output 022427e218aa94e76b32bfbea86a8f2033e3cb79abd3e9600b14b1a2a14b57fe:74

value
646647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a74a95ff48045163c1b0bcdf3a2113398fea71d OP_EQUAL
address
35ZW4PhMGDy8HgmgZjhg6U88Y4F2JBGGcE
transaction
022427e218aa94e76b32bfbea86a8f2033e3cb79abd3e9600b14b1a2a14b57fe
spent
true